The Personal Air and Land Vehicle is the combination of a car, a motorbike and a helicopter - and it REALLY FLIES. It’s a dream-come-true that has been occupying minds and imaginations since the Model T Ford hit the scene, 90 years ago. But finally that dream has become a reality in the PAL-V
Talking about flying cars is nothing new but making it really happen is a different story. Many earlier attempts to do so have failed but with new regulations and perspectives on personal flying Dutch amateur pilot John Bakker seems to make a good chance with the Personal Air and Land Vehicle
"The PAL-V ONE is a hybrid of a car a motorbike and a gyrocopter: a personal air and land vehicle. A solution to increasing congestion in our cities, highways and skyways. On the ground, the slim line, aerodynamic 3-wheel vehicle is as comfortable as a luxury car but has the agility of a motorbike, thanks to its patented cutting-edge 'tilting' system. The single rotor and propeller are folded away until the PAL-V ONE is ready to fly."
